Marine Debris Public Meeting

March 10 @ 6:00 pm - 7:00 pm

Lovett Library (6945 Germantown Ave, Philadelphia, PA 19119)
Join us in the meeting space on the second floor, accessible via elevator. Please note, there is also an ADA-complaint ramp to enter the building.
Friends of the Wissahickon is a proud member of the Philadelphia Marine Debris Community Action Coalition, funded by the National Oceanic and Atmospheric Administration (NOAA) and the Sea Grant program.
As members of the coalition, it’s our responsibility to educate our community about the presence and effects of microplastics in our watershed. We invite you to join FOW and the Academy of Natural Sciences for a presentation on marine debris and the Academy’s upcoming study of microplastics in the Upper Delaware Estuary Zone.
